Method 1: Remove Backgrounds with the Magic Wand Tool
The first method we will be discussing is removing backgrounds with the magic wand tool. This is a tool that is commonly found in photo editing software, such as Photoshop. The magic wand tool allows you to select an area of an image based on color. This can be very useful when trying to remove a background from an image.
To use the magic wand tool, simply click on the area of the image that you want to remove. The magic wand will then select all of the pixels that are similar in color to the one you clicked on. You can then hit the delete key to remove the selected area.
The magic wand tool is a great way to remove simple backgrounds from images. However, it can sometimes select areas that you don’t want to delete. If this happens, you can hold down the shift key and click on the areas that you want to keep. This will add them to the selection.
Method 2: Remove Backgrounds with the Eraser Tool
The second method we will be discussing is removing backgrounds with the eraser tool. The eraser tool is another tool that is commonly found in photo editing software. It allows you to delete pixels from an image.
To use the eraser tool, simply select it from the toolbox and then click and drag over the areas of the image that you want to remove. The eraser tool will delete the pixels that it is dragged over.
The eraser tool is a great way to remove backgrounds from images. However, it can be a bit tedious if the image has a lot of detail.
